Transaction 69213534a9eea641922220a483526237eb3c831fed896d83cbbd85ca78563157
2 Input
2 Outputs
- 69213534a9eea641922220a483526237eb3c831fed896d83cbbd85ca78563157:0
- 69213534a9eea641922220a483526237eb3c831fed896d83cbbd85ca78563157:1
value 2639000
address 38BhfGwZGLvGUSasNnqTZRnkG45BS2Fzae
value 99965
address 1PHpXKcGG38pufZz3zwtFauy563JN724xZ